Transaction 602eb5c3912c42320c46812237a8566722ca90c26650dfe688b2853293c0cbc4
1 Input
1 Output
-
602eb5c3912c42320c46812237a8566722ca90c26650dfe688b2853293c0cbc4:0
- value
- 548462565
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 abc314ba7a061cbcaf8d61cef731a743b4c0b1c9 OP_EQUAL
- address
- 3HMDAownRCvoCfiCqaUJXmLxfapBN9jvma